# Maximum watering interval for the Ferndrip scheduler, in hours.
# Raising this past 72 risks dry-out on the small-pot profiles, so
# coordinate with the Bramleigh horticulture team before changing it.
# This value was last validated in the staging greenhouse run whose
# token appears on the following line.

build token for tawif-bahip: htk31_68bba16e1afabfef4ecc69408c06f16

Handover Note — Annual Billing Transition

From the outgoing director to the incoming one, for circulation to branch managers of Kestrel Office Supply. As of next quarter, all service contracts move from monthly to annual billing. Renewal letters go out six weeks ahead; branches in the Dornhaven region pilot the new invoicing screens first. Discount authority stays capped at 8% without head-office sign-off. Training packs are already with each branch. One further point is for managers' eyes only.

management briefing: Only 33 of the 205 pilot accounts renewed Kasath, so a churn review is set for October 17. Weniusek Logistics is in early talks to buy Holethax Freight for about $345.6 million.

Q: What happens if a Rinsewell locker fails to release after payment?

A: The access flow retries the unlock signal three times over ninety seconds, then flags the locker as faulted and refunds the hold automatically. Future maintainers should check the actuator log before replacing hardware — most faults are stale session tokens. Clearing a fault through the admin console requires the recovery passphrase, provided below.

unlock words, fafog-tajop: fendor-kasix